Le Saturday 19 September 2026, the Town of Fontainebleau is relaunching its Fitness Event at Lucien Martinel Gymnasium, Route de l’Ermitage. A day of physical activities supervised by instructors from the Sports Department, free and open to all, from complete beginners to seasoned walkers.
The poster announces ten years of sport. One Saturday a month, from April to October, the council’s Maison Sport-Santé runs short, accessible sessions with no membership required. The session on 19 September kicks off the season and is pulling out all the stops: seven different activities, spread across the morning and afternoon.

The Martinel Sports Centre is situated on Route de l’Ermitage, on the edge of the the Forest of Fontainebleau and its paths. The groups set off on foot, with no shuttle bus or car to catch.
Registration opened on Wednesday 9 September and close on Wednesday 16 September 2026. Just send an email to [email protected], stating for each participant: surname, first name, town or town of residence, chosen activity or activities, and a telephone number.
As for the equipment, a casual outfit and one water bottle are enough. The rest is provided.
